What is Bad Birdle?
Bad Birdie Shirts is a clothing company that mostly focuses on men’s golf polos, but they also offer select polo styles for females and kids, as well as a small variety of hats, shorts, and accessories.
Bad Birdie Shirts is well known for its bright, summery, and geometric polo designs, which are a notable and welcome change from the sometimes dull traditional golf shirts.
Who is the Founder of Bad Birdle?
Jason Richardson founded Bad Birdie Shirts.
He worked as a producer in various roles for almost ten years before to founding his firm.
He started his career as a first producer at Conscious Minds Productions, where he worked on commercials, photography, and branded content; he then worked as a freelance line producer on commercials and branded content.
He freelanced for firms such as Apple, AT&T, Microsoft, Nike, Taco Bell, Toyota, and Uber.
Jason’s business was motivated by his genuine love of golf and the joy and camaraderie it brings him and his family.
Prior to the founding of the company, Jason was planning to attend a golf tournament with his friends.
He intended to get a new polo for the event, but he was frustrated by the paucity of options.
He kept seeing the same basic colours and striped patterns.
He envisioned golf to be energetic, athletic, and exhilarating, and he was baffled as to why the clothing didn’t seem to match.
As a result, he founded Bad Birdie with the support of his friends. Jason became interested in golf when he was twelve years old while working as a caddy.
He likes competing in and going to tournaments.
At the Waste Management Open in Scottsdale, Arizona, he made his public debut wearing Bad Birdie shirts.
The shirts were well-received, and he began selling them right away. Golfers between the ages of 18 and 35 are the target demographic.
The bulk of polo shirts cost $72, but some are as little as $55.
Bad Birdie now sells entirely direct to consumer through the company website, but the firm hopes to expand into pro shops and other retail places in the future.
Furthermore, they allow group orders.
What Happened to Bad Birdle at the Shark Tank Pitch?
Jason entered Shark Tank seeking $300,000 for a 10% stake in his company, assuming a $3 million valuation.
He talks about how he drives demand by selling limited edition shirts with set release dates. The Sharks value the fact that he made more over $1 million in income in 2019.
Despite the fact that the majority of his sales are generated online, he is looking into retail prospects.
The Sharks adopt an opposing stance to the retail idea.
He has a proven track record of success in sales and a high degree of connection with his target audience. They feel he should just keep doing what he’s doing.
Following a conversation on Shark Tank, Kevin O’Leary displays interest in investing in Bad Birdie, offering $300,000 in exchange for 30% shares with the stipulation that they cannot penetrate the retail market.
Robert Herjavec, on the other hand, has a different take on the matter.
Robert has trust in Jason’s leadership and guidance, which has proven to be incredibly beneficial thus far, and chooses to make an unconditional offer.
Robert proposes $300,000 in return for a 25% ownership.
Jason replies with a 20 percent offer in a bid to keep part of their stock.
Robert is insistent about not going any lower, but they agree on a putting contest.
If Robert misses his putt, Jason will earn 25% of the money.
If he does not, Robert will earn a 20% rather than a 25% stake.
Fortunately for Bad Birdie, Robert misses the putt, and they agree to invest $300,000 in exchange for a 20% stake in the company.
What Happened to Bad Birdle After the Shark Tank Pitch?
Robert closed the deal with Jason and is now promoting the company on his website.
The website has been “pumped up” since the original air date, but the business has altered little.
As a result of the Covid-19 outbreak, they appear to be having problems keeping items in supply, although they should be completely supplied by the end of June.
As of June 2021, the supply chain issues had been resolved.
Each year, revenue ranges between $400,000 and $500,000 USD.

How do the shirts from Bad Birdie fit?
The sizing is very similar to those of other well-known golf brands.
They’ll be a large with Bad Birdie if they’re a large with other manufacturers.
However, an added bonus is that they provide free size swaps with sizes ranging from Small to XXL.
